Dr. Usman Muhammad is a computer vision researcher whose work centers on image matching and recognition—foundational pillars of modern visual intelligence. His most-cited paper, "Feature Based Correspondence: A Comparative Study on Image Matching Algorithms" (2016, 15 citations), provides a systematic evaluation of keypoint detection and descriptor matching techniques, offering critical insights for applications ranging from autonomous vehicles and surveillance to medical imaging and space exploration. By benchmarking algorithms under varied conditions, Dr. Muhammad’s study serves as a practical guide for researchers and engineers selecting robust correspondence methods for real-world systems. The paper’s enduring relevance reflects its role in bridging theoretical algorithm design with applied computer vision challenges.
